WebPTFE Tube includes: Spaghetti tubing – with a wall thickness of within 1.5mm and an outer diameter of less than 15mm, this tubing is used extensively in both medical and automotive applications. PTFE hoses – these are heavy-wall thickness tubes and are used primarily in applications that need high-burst pressures or heavy insulation.
